Beginnings and Background



The beginnings and background of Scientology trace back to the early 1950s when L. Ron Hubbard, a respected sci-fi writer, founded this religious activity. Hubbard initially established a self-help system called Dianetics, which gained appeal and at some point advanced into what is now referred to as Scientology. The main Church of Scientology was developed in 1954 in Los Angeles, California, with the publication of Hubbard's book "Dianetics: The Modern Science of Mental Health And Wellness."


Over the years, Scientology has faced both praise and controversy (Scientology). Followers of Scientology rely on the concept of thetans, never-ceasing souls offer in every person. The church's teachings focus on spiritual rehabilitation and achieving a state of clear, without traumatic experiences and unfavorable emotions


Despite its development worldwide, Scientology has actually undergone objection concerning its methods, economic openness, and therapy of members. The church has been included in different lawful battles and debates, contributing to its mixed track record in the public eye. Nevertheless, Scientology stays a considerable spiritual activity with a dedicated adhering to.


Core Ideas and Practices



Building upon the historic foundation of Scientology, the core ideas and methods of this religious activity explore the basic concepts guiding its followers towards spiritual enlightenment and individual growth. At the heart of Scientology is the idea that every person is a never-ceasing spiritual being, called a thetan, who has actually lived via countless previous lives. Through the method of auditing, a kind of spiritual therapy, followers intend to rid themselves of unfavorable experiences and emotions that hinder their spiritual progression. Central to Scientology is the pursuit of a state called "Clear," where people achieve an increased level of recognition and self-realization.


Another secret facet of Scientology is the emphasis on the idea of characteristics, which stand for different elements of life that an individual is striving to make it through across. These dynamics include the self, family members, groups, humanity, all life forms, the physical world, spirituality, and infinity. By recognizing and balancing these dynamics, fans seek to accomplish harmony and success in all locations of their lives. The core techniques of Scientology, including bookkeeping and studying the mentors of L. Ron Hubbard, are made to aid individuals attain spiritual gratification and lead a more rewarding existence.


Creator and Management



Within Scientology, the owner and management play crucial duties in forming the direction and techniques of this spiritual activity. L. Ron Hubbard, a sci-fi writer, started Scientology in the early 1950s. Hubbard established a set of ideas and practices that create the structure of Scientology, consisting of the idea of the never-ceasing spirit, called the thetan, and the procedure of bookkeeping to help individuals overcome previous injuries and reach a state of spiritual knowledge known as Clear.


The Church of Scientology is presently led by David Miscavige, that took over management after Hubbard's fatality in 1986. As the Chairman of the Board of the Religious Technology Center, Miscavige is accountable for supervising the dissemination of Scientology trainings, guaranteeing the typical method of auditing, and taking care of the church's international operations.


The leadership within Scientology is highly central, with strict adherence to the trainings and policies established by Hubbard. The authority of the management is supported with a hierarchical structure that controls the church's activities and outreach initiatives.


Objections and debates





Amidst the organized pecking order and adherence to L. Ron Hubbard's mentors lies a world of objections and debates surrounding Scientology's methods and influence. Among one of the most considerable objections of Scientology is its classification as a cult by some different specialists and former participants. Critics say that the company employs manipulative and coercive techniques to preserve members and remove money from them with pricey programs and solutions.


An additional questionable element is the technique of disconnection, where members are encouraged to reduce connections with friends and family that are crucial of Scientology - Scientology. This plan has actually led to various personal catastrophes and has been widely condemned as disruptive and unsafe


Additionally, Scientology's deceptive nature and hostile lawful techniques against doubters and former participants have actually stimulated worries concerning openness and freedom of speech. The organization's tax-exempt standing as a faith in some nations has actually additionally been a topic of conflict, with critics questioning the legitimacy of its spiritual cases. These conflicts and objections remain to sustain arguments regarding the ethics and practices of Scientology.
